Professional Background
Danilo Carvalho is an accomplished professional in the fields of law and accounting, equipped with extensive international experience in both public procurement and contract administration. With a robust educational foundation that includes a Bachelor's degree in Law from UNIPLAN and a Bachelor's degree in Accounting from CESVALE, Danilo is also a proud holder of a Master of Arts (MA) in Law and Economics from IDP. His diverse educational background enables him to navigate complex legal and economic environments seamlessly.
Throughout his illustrious career, Danilo has provided invaluable consulting support on procurement matters in middle-income nations such as Brazil and India, as well as in lower-income countries like Haiti. His expertise in public procurement is complemented by his hands-on experience with the implementation of International Cooperation Projects. Danilo has cultivated solid knowledge in guidelines, rules, and policies related to public procurement by working alongside prestigious international organizations, including the World Bank (WB), International Development Association (IDA), and various agencies from the United Nations System.

Professional Experience
Danilo's professional journey includes several key roles, reflecting his dynamic skill set and versatility. Currently serving as a Senior Procurement Specialist at The World Bank, he plays a crucial role in boosting project implementation efforts across a range of sectors. His position allows him to influence procurement policies and practices that enhance efficiency and foster sustainable development in projects worldwide.
Previously, Danilo worked as a Consultant on Governmental Procurement at SEBRAE Nacional, where he utilized his expertise to improve procurement processes and ensure adherence to national guidelines. His engagements with the Japan International Cooperation Agency (JICA) and the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P) further solidified his reputation as a knowledgeable consultant and procurement expert.
Danilo also contributed significantly to the Brazilian Health Ministry as a Procurement Specialist, where his analytical skills and attention to detail helped streamline procurement processes in the health sector. His early career roots as a Contract Analyst at SENAI- Departamento Nacional provided him with vital insights into the laws and regulations governing public contracts in Brazil, which have guided his subsequent roles.
His commitment to public service has also led him to consult for noted international organizations such as UNESCO, where he guided public procurement strategies, contributing to the advancement of knowledge and educational initiatives globally.
